    Axle weighing scale has become an indispensable piece of weighing equipment in modern transportation management, industrial production and logistics operation, focusing on measuring the individual axle weight of vehicles rather than merely calculating the total gross weight of transported goods and vehicles. Unlike traditional bulk weighing devices that only provide overall mass data, this type of weighing equipment captures pressure data generated by each axle during the contact process between vehicle tires and weighing platforms, realizing refined weight detection for vehicle structures. With the continuous expansion of road transportation scale and the improvement of industrial detection standards, the rational application of axle weighing technology has effectively optimized traffic management efficiency, standardized cargo loading modes, and reduced potential safety hazards caused by unreasonable vehicle load distribution. The inherent structural design and working logic of axle weighing scale make it adaptable to diverse usage environments, ranging from fixed detection stations on arterial roads to temporary detection points in construction sites and logistics parks, presenting strong environmental compatibility and functional practicability.

    In modern industrial production, many operational scenarios involve flammable and combustible substances, including volatile chemical liquids, suspended organic dust, and gaseous mixtures that can easily react with oxygen. These special working environments pose potential explosion risks, making conventional weighing equipment unable to meet basic operational safety standards. Explosion proof weighing scales have emerged as essential measuring devices for high-risk industrial sectors, designed to eliminate potential ignition sources during the weighing process and maintain stable and accurate weight detection in complex hazardous environments. Unlike ordinary weighing equipment, these scales focus on intrinsic safety design throughout the structural and circuit development stages, effectively reducing hidden dangers caused by electrical sparks, static accumulation, and temperature surges, while retaining fundamental weighing functions to adapt to diversified industrial measurement demands.

    For centuries, people have relied on various mechanical tools to measure weight, from simple balance beams with counterweights to spring-loaded mechanical scales that relied on physical tension and manual reading. These traditional weighing devices served basic needs for a long time, but they came with inherent limitations that affected consistency, convenience, and practicality in daily life and professional work. Over time, as electronic technology and sensor science continued to mature, digital weighing scales gradually replaced traditional mechanical weighing equipment, becoming an essential measuring tool integrated into every corner of modern life, personal health management, family daily life, commercial transactions, industrial production, and laboratory testing environments. Unlike old-fashioned mechanical scales that required users to carefully observe pointer positions and tiny scale markings to read data, digital weighing scales present clear and straightforward numerical readings directly on a digital display screen, eliminating the visual errors and reading deviations that often occurred with manual observation. This simple yet core functional upgrade has fundamentally changed people’s weighing experience, making weight measurement a quick, effortless, and accurate operation that anyone can complete proficiently without professional training or operational skills.

    In modern daily operations, small business management, industrial production processing, warehouse inventory management, and material distribution work, the need to quantify and batch manage small and identical items is ubiquitous. Traditional manual counting methods have long been unable to keep pace with the steady improvement of operational efficiency requirements, as manual sorting and counting not only consume a large amount of human time and energy but also easily produce human errors due to visual fatigue, repetitive work fatigue, and subjective judgment deviations. A counting weighing scale emerges as a practical and reliable measuring tool that perfectly combines accurate weight measurement with intelligent quantity calculation, effectively bridging the gap between simple weighing work and precise quantity statistics, and becoming an essential auxiliary device in many links of production, storage, sales, and daily material arrangement. Unlike ordinary weighing equipment that only provides single weight data feedback, this type of weighing device integrates mature sensing technology, stable signal processing systems, and simple intelligent calculation programs, realizing the seamless conversion between total weight, single item weight, and overall quantity of measured items, allowing users to complete batch quantity confirmation and material weighing work in one simple operation, greatly simplifying the tedious counting process and optimizing the overall workflow of material management and product sorting.
